Sleepy Hollow Cemetery in Massachusetts is a historic cemetery in the historic town of Concord and is best known as the final resting place of many of the country’s most notable and influential authors. Alcott, Emerson, Hawthorne, and Thoreau are names most of us are familiar with. It’s in Concord where they lived and created some of their best works, and it’s in Concord where they were buried a long time ago.
